#include<stdio.h> typedef struct student { char *name; int sno; int age; float score ...
function sort arr,attr,attr var len arr.length if len lt return arr var num Math.floor len var numVal arr num attr var numVal arr num attr var numStu arr.splice num, var left ,right for var i i lt le ...
2017-07-25 16:15 0 1425 推荐指数:
#include<stdio.h> typedef struct student { char *name; int sno; int age; float score ...
sort()方法用于对数组的元素进行排序。 排序顺序可以是字母或数字,并按升序或降序。 默认排序顺序为按字母升序。 数字排序(数字和升序): 语法arr.sort([compareFunction]) 参数在JavaScript中 方括号 里的内容是可选的,可就 ...
收录于文章《885程序设计考点狂背总目录中》 ...
public class HelloWorld { public static void main(String []args) { int[] arr = {7,2,5,12,6,9}; //进行for循环前后数值比较调换 for (int i = 0; i< ...
JavaScript中内置对象——数组本身拥有排序方法array.sort() 关于这个方法很多人都有误区,我也不例外,我也是踩着坑过来的。 在某些数组下这个方法会默认按照从小到大的方式排序 换一个数组看看,这个方法立马很诡异了 why?问题出在哪里?为什么换个 ...
var arr1 = [10, 2].sort(function (a, b) { return a - b }) return b-a 就是从大到小 ...
运行结果: ...